The Importance of Responsible Gambling

In recent years, the popularity of gambling has soared, with more people participating in various forms of betting, whether it be at land-based casinos, online platforms, or sportsbooks. While gambling can offer entertainment, excitement, and the chance to win some extra money, it is crucial to approach it responsibly. Responsible gambling is an essential concept that aims to protect individuals from the potential harm associated with excessive or problematic gambling habits. In this article, we will explore the importance of responsible gambling and the measures taken to promote safe and enjoyable betting experiences.

Understanding Responsible Gambling

Responsible gambling refers to the act of engaging in betting activities in a way that is controlled, mindful, and within one’s means. It involves having a clear understanding of the risks associated with gambling and making informed decisions to avoid potential negative consequences. Responsible gambling is based on the principles of informed choice, self-control, and self-awareness.

Preventing Problem Gambling

Problem gambling is a significant concern in the gambling industry, as excessive gambling can lead to financial issues, relationship problems, and negatively impact an individual’s mental health. To prevent problem gambling, various measures have been put in place to promote responsible gambling practices.

  • Educational Campaigns: Public awareness campaigns are designed to provide information about the risks associated with gambling and promote responsible gambling behavior. These campaigns aim to educate individuals about the importance of setting limits, recognizing signs of problem gambling, and seeking help when needed.
  • Self-Exclusion Programs: Many gambling operators offer self-exclusion programs that allow individuals to voluntarily exclude themselves from gambling activities for a specified period. This provides a tool for individuals to take control of their gambling habits and take a break when necessary.
  • Age Verification: Rigorous age verification processes are implemented to ensure that individuals under the legal gambling age cannot access gambling platforms or engage in betting activities. This helps to protect vulnerable individuals, such as minors, from the potential harm associated with gambling.
  • Limit-Setting Tools: Online gambling platforms often provide tools that allow individuals to set limits on their deposits, wagers, and losses. These limits help players to manage their gambling activities responsibly and prevent excessive spending.
  • Supporting Responsible Gambling

    Supporting responsible gambling goes beyond just prevention measures. It also involves providing support and assistance to individuals who may be experiencing gambling-related harm. The gambling industry recognizes the importance of offering resources and services to promote responsible gambling practices.

  • Helpline Services: Dedicated helpline services are available to provide support, information, and advice to individuals who may be struggling with their gambling habits. These helplines offer a confidential and non-judgmental space for individuals to discuss their concerns and seek guidance.
  • Counseling and Treatment Programs: Gambling addiction can be treated, and specialized counseling and treatment programs are available to help individuals overcome their gambling-related issues. These programs often involve therapy, support groups, and interventions tailored to the specific needs of those seeking help.
  • Collaboration with Responsible Gambling Organizations: Many gambling operators partner with responsible gambling organizations to promote and support responsible gambling practices. These organizations work towards raising awareness, conducting research, and developing policies and initiatives to address problem gambling effectively.
  • The Future of Responsible Gambling

    The gambling industry is constantly evolving, and responsible gambling will continue to play a crucial role in ensuring the safety and well-being of individuals who choose to engage in betting activities. Technological advancements and data-driven approaches are expected to shape the future of responsible gambling.

    The use of artificial intelligence and machine learning algorithms can help detect patterns and identify individuals who may be at risk of developing gambling problems. By analyzing data such as betting patterns and behavior, operators can intervene proactively and offer support to those in need.

    Furthermore, advancements in mobile technology provide opportunities for innovative responsible gambling tools. Mobile apps can offer personalized self-assessment tools, real-time spending and time tracking, and instant access to support services, all in the palm of individuals’ hands.
